- The distance between Arica, Chile and Gladman Point, Nt, Canada is approximately 9,140 km or 5,680 mi.
- To reach Arica in this distance one would set out from Gladman Point, Nt bearing 129.7° or SE and follow the great circles arc to approach Arica bearing 147.8° or SSE .
- Arica has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Gladman Point, Nt has a tundra climate (ET).
- Arica is in or near the warm temperate desert biome whereas Gladman Point, Nt is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average temperature is 34.1 °C (61.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 35.4 °C (63.7°F) less in Arica.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 119.6 mm (4.7 in) less which is equivalent to 119.6 l/m² (2.94 US gal/ft²) or 1,196,000 l/ha (127,860 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 28° higher in Arica than in Gladman Point, Nt.
